逐次逼近式A/D转换器的工作原理是什么?它在单片机系统中如何应用?请结合实例详细说明。
时间: 2024-10-26 15:12:54 浏览: 80
逐次逼近式A/D转换器(SAR ADC)的工作原理基于一系列的比较操作。它从最高位开始,逐位比较模拟输入信号与寄存器中逐步逼近的数字值。这个过程涉及将模拟信号输入到一个比较器中,然后通过数字逻辑电路逐渐逼近真实的数字表示。在每一步中,SAR会尝试设置或清除寄存器中的一位,然后比较这个新的数字值与模拟输入。通过反复迭代,直到所有位都被设置,这个过程就完成,得到了一个准确的数字输出。SAR ADC的关键特点包括高转换速度和较好的精度。
参考资源链接:[单片机中的AD-DA转换:逐次逼近式转换器解析](https://wenku.csdn.net/doc/222nb02bi1?spm=1055.2569.3001.10343)
在单片机系统中,逐次逼近式A/D转换器可以用于各种传感器数据的采集。例如,在温度监测系统中,温度传感器输出的模拟电压信号可以通过SAR ADC转换为数字信号,以便单片机能够读取并根据预设的控制逻辑进行处理。由于SAR ADC的转换速度快,它特别适合于需要快速响应的应用场景,如实时监控系统。
为了实现这种转换,单片机通常会配置相应的控制逻辑和时序控制信号,如启动信号(START)、时钟信号(CLK)、转换结束信号(EOC)等。这些信号确保了转换过程的同步和准确,允许单片机在正确的时刻读取转换结果。
例如,当一个单片机系统需要通过一个温度传感器监控温度时,传感器会输出一个模拟电压信号。这个信号通过一个适当的采样保持电路后,送入SAR ADC。单片机发出启动转换信号,然后等待EOC信号表明转换完成。转换完成后,单片机读取数字输出,并根据需要调整控制逻辑,比如启动风扇或加热器以调节温度。整个过程需要精确的时序控制和信号处理,以确保数据的准确性和实时性。
对于那些希望深入了解逐次逼近式A/D转换器及其在单片机系统中的应用的人来说,资源《单片机中的AD-DA转换:逐次逼近式转换器解析》提供了丰富的信息和实际案例,是不可或缺的学习材料。
参考资源链接:[单片机中的AD-DA转换:逐次逼近式转换器解析](https://wenku.csdn.net/doc/222nb02bi1?spm=1055.2569.3001.10343)
阅读全文